For those of you bitten by the flu bug this season, I offer you the Little Black Cow Famous Hot Lemon Drink.
It is different to other hot lemon drinks because it uses the essential oils found in the skin , which must have extra healing properties considering how quickly sore throats disappear around here after a drink of this. Kids love it too.
Just get two lemons, cut into slices and pour bowling water over them to cover. Add sugar or honey to taste. Then let them steep for at least 2 hrs and you can drink it. When we have coughs and colds around, we keep a jug made up in the fridge ( the longer the lemons sit in the water, the better it is ) and then heat up an individual cup when we need it.
Sometimes the kids just ask for it over Winter as it is a comforting thing to have and it has probably prevented a few colds taking hold too!
Try it , next time you feel a cold coming on, it's magic.
